PG Hedge Fund Activity: Q4 2016 in Review

2,063 of the 4,001 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Procter & Gamble (PG) for Q4 2016, worth a combined $130B — down 21% from $165B a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 195 funds opened new PG positions and 98 closed out — a net gain of 97 holders — while 768 added to existing stakes and 919 trimmed.

The largest buyer was Trian Fund Management, opening a new position worth an estimated $547M. The largest seller was Millennium Management, exiting entirely with an estimated $6.19B sold.
